1st Canadian Screen Awards

The 1st Canadian Screen Awards were held on March 3, 2013, to honour achievements in Canadian film, television, and digital media production in 2012. This was the inaugural Canadian Screen Awards ceremony, following the Academy of Canadian Cinema & Television's decision, announced in 2012, to merge its formerly separate Genie Awards (for film) and Gemini Awards (for television) into a single ceremony. In addition, the Canadian Screen Awards include awards for achievements in digital media.

Nominations were announced on January 15, 2013. The awards ceremony was hosted by Martin Short.

The program was watched by 756,000 Canadian viewers, approximately double the typical ratings for Genie or Gemini ceremonies in recent years.
